关于 PouchDB, the JavaScript Database that Syncs!h

PouchDB.com 是一个开源 JavaScript 库,它提供了 NoSQL 数据库 PouchDB 的文档,其中包括教程、API 文档和示例。它提供了一种全面的 JavaScript API,使其能够在本地浏览器中存储和查询数据,以及在 CouchDB 或 Cloudant 等远程数据库中存储和查询数据。

PouchDB 库的主要功能包括:

  • 本地存储: 数据可以存储在浏览器中,即使在离线时也可以访问。
  • 云同步: PouchDB 可以与 CouchDB 或 Cloudant 等云数据库同步数据。
  • 离线支持: 当设备处于离线状态时,PouchDB 仍然可以通过其本地数据存储来访问数据。
  • JSON 支持: PouchDB 使用 JSON 格式来存储和查询数据。
  • 查询支持: PouchDB 支持各种查询操作,包括范围查询、复合查询和 full-text 搜索。
  • 索引支持: PouchDB 支持创建和使用索引来提高查询性能。
  • 插件支持: PouchDB 可以通过插件来扩展其功能,例如支持其他数据库格式或提供其他查询操作。

PouchDB.com 网站提供了全面的文档和教程,以便开发人员能够轻松学习和使用 PouchDB 库。此外,该网站还提供了示例和代码片段,以便开发人员能够快速入门。